Morris Solar is a proposed 20 MW solar generation project located in St. Lawrence County, New York. Developed by SED NY Holdings LLC, the project is listed in the New York Independent System Operator (NYISO) interconnection queue as entry NYISO-1039. The project entered the queue on January 6, 2021, and has a proposed commercial operation date of December 1, 2025. Its interconnection status is currently in the Facility Study phase.
The point of interconnection for Morris Solar is the Battle Hill - Balmat 115kV line. The project has appeared in recent news coverage.
